Partager via


FileUpdateStatus Énumération

Définition

Décrit la status d’une demande de mise à jour de fichier.

public enum class FileUpdateStatus
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
enum class FileUpdateStatus
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
public enum FileUpdateStatus
var value = Windows.Storage.Provider.FileUpdateStatus.incomplete
Public Enum FileUpdateStatus
Héritage
FileUpdateStatus
Attributs

Configuration requise pour Windows

Famille d’appareils
Windows 10 (introduit dans 10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(introduit dans v1.0)

Champs

Complete 1

La mise à jour du fichier a été effectuée avec succès.

CompleteAndRenamed 5

La mise à jour du fichier a été effectuée avec succès et le fichier a été renommé. Par exemple, cela peut se produire si l’utilisateur choisit d’enregistrer ses modifications sous un autre nom de fichier en raison de modifications en conflit apportées à la version distante du fichier.

CurrentlyUnavailable 3

La version distante du fichier n’a pas été mise à jour, car l’emplacement de stockage n’était pas disponible. Le fichier reste valide et les mises à jour ultérieures du fichier peuvent réussir.

Failed 4

Le fichier n’est désormais pas valide et ne peut pas être mis à jour maintenant ou à l’avenir. Par exemple, cela peut se produire si la version distante du fichier a été supprimée.

Incomplete 0

La mise à jour du fichier n’a pas été entièrement terminée et doit être retentée.

UserInputNeeded 2

Une entrée utilisateur (comme les informations d’identification) est nécessaire pour mettre à jour le fichier.

Remarques

Si votre application participe au contrat Mise à jour de fichiers mis en cache, vous utilisez cette énumération pour communiquer les status d’une demande de mise à jour de fichier à une autre application qui a lancé la mise à jour (par exemple, en appelant CachedFileManager.CompleteUpdatesAsync).

S’applique à